在当今数字化时代,Linux操作系统已成为服务器和嵌入式设备的重要选择。Linux的文件权限管理是其安全性和稳定性的重要组成部分。合理配置文件权限,不仅能保护系统免受未经授权的访问,还能确保用户能够在执行任务时拥有必要的权限。本文将探讨Linux文件权限的设置原则、最佳实践以及常见误区,帮助用户在日常操作中更加安全地管理文件权限。

Linux系统使用用户和组来控制文件的访问权限。每个文件和目录都有相应的拥有者(用户)、所属组,以及访问权限三种类型:读(r)、写(w)和执行(x)。在进行权限设置时,首先要明确文件的使用场景,确保不同用户对文件的访问权限与其角色相符。通常来说,最小权限原则是权限管理的基础,意味着用户应仅被赋予其完成工作所需的最低权限。
为了设置合理的文件权限,建议定期审查用户和组的权限配置。使用命令 `ls -l` 可以查看文件的详细信息,包括权限设置、拥有者和所属组。根据具体需求,可以使用命令 `chmod` 来修改文件权限,`chown` 和 `chgrp` 分别用于更改文件的拥有者和组。例如,一个共享项目的文件可以设为775权限,这样即允许组成员进行读写,而普通用户则只能读取,确保文件不会被随意更改。
保持良好的文件管理习惯也很重要。对于敏感文件,应设置更加严格的权限,避免不必要的公开访问。建议定期备份重要数据,以防止意外的权限更改导致数据丢失。使用版本控制工具如Git,也能有效跟踪文件的变更记录,确保重要资料的安全。
权限管理不仅仅是技术问题,更是一项涉及策略和规划的工作。合理设置文件权限能够显著提升系统的安全性,防止数据泄露和恶意操作,用户在管理Linux文件权限时,务必要谨慎对待,做到精细化管理。随着对操作系统理解的深入,用户将会发现文件权限管理的复杂性与重要性,从而在日常使用中提升安全性和效率。
